Product Description

Lifecycle Status:

The definite purpose starter is engineered for applications with low duty cycles, making it suitable for air compressors, agricultural machinery, pumps, and HVAC systems. This device features a three-pole design with a full load rating of 50 amperes, accommodating up to 3 HP at 115 VAC and 10 HP at 230 VAC for single-phase operations. In three-phase configurations, it supports 15 HP at 230 VAC, 30 HP at 460 VAC, and 30 HP at 575 VAC.

The starter includes a melting alloy overload relay utilizing Type B thermal units to detect overcurrent conditions. It operates with a control circuit voltage of 220 V AC 50 Hz or 208...240 V AC 60 Hz, and is equipped with straight-through wiring for ease of installation. The enclosure is constructed from painted sheet steel, conforming to NEMA 1 standards, and measures 10.00 inches in height, 6.00 inches in width, and 5.56 inches in depth.

Auxiliary contacts are available for this model, designated as 8911DPS, which is also UL component recognized.
